Sodium Lauryl Ether Sulfate (SLES)

 

  1. Basic Information
Chemical Name: Sodium lauryl ether sulfate
INCI Name: Sodium laureth sulfate
Molecular Formula: C16H35NaO5S
Molecular Weight: 362.5009
CAS No.: 3088-31-1 / 9004-82-4 / 68891-38-3, 1335-72-4,

68585-34-2, 91648-56-5

EINECS No.: 221-416-0, 500-234-8, 500-223-8, 293-918-8

  1. Property

Sodium lauryl ether sulfate (SLES) is an anionic surfactant, referred to as AES or SLES.

Sodium lauryl ether sulfate (SLES) is easily soluble in water and ethanol, with strong compatibility. It has excellent decontamination, wetting, foaming, emulsification and other properties, and has good biodegradability.

 

  1. Application

Sodium lauryl ether sulfate (SLES) is an anionic surfactant which is widely used in rinse off products as a primary surfactant. In addition to excellent detergency (also referred as cleansing), it also has excellent emulsification and foamability. It is major component of rinse-off products. It is compatible with all surfactants except cationic.

Sodium lauryl ether sulfate (SLES)is widely used in washing industry and cosmetic industry, such as compound washing powder, liquid detergent, high-grade washing liquid, shampoo, bath liquid, etc. It is also used in wetting agent, dye assistant, cleaning agent, etc. in textile industry.

Sodium lauryl ether sulfate (SLES) is also used in the printing and dyeing industry, petroleum and leather industry as lubricant, dyeing agent, cleanser, foaming agent and degreasing agent.

In day-to-day products, Sodium lauryl ether sulfate (SLES) is an anionic surfactant, and it is used to produce shampoos, soaps, and toothpaste due to its emulsifying and cleansing properties.

Sodium lauryl ether sulfate (SLES) uses hand-washing and laundry detergents. Also, it is used in carpet cleaners and cleansers.

In hair products, Sodium lauryl ether sulfate (SLES) uses to produce dandruff treatment products, hair gels, hair setting sprays, and conditioners.

In dental care products, Sodium lauryl ether sulfate (SLES) is used to produce mouthwash, toothpaste, and tooth whitening products.

In grooming products, Sodium lauryl ether sulfate (SLES) is used to produce makeup remover, lip balms, foundation, concealer, facial cleansers, shaving creams, facial gel, liquid hand soap, and exfoliants.
